Skip to content
This repository was archived by the owner on Jan 13, 2025. It is now read-only.

Commit b51c8ad

Browse files
committed
chore(textfield): review updates
1 parent 3e32120 commit b51c8ad

File tree

4 files changed

+31
-93
lines changed

4 files changed

+31
-93
lines changed

packages/mdc-textfield/_mixins.scss

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-839,13 +839,13 @@
839839

840840
@mixin mdc-text-field-placeholder-color_($color) {
841841
.mdc-text-field__input::placeholder {
842-
color: $color;
842+
@include mdc-theme-prop(color, $color);
843843
}
844844

845845
// Override the placeholder styles in IE with important rule to improve specificity.
846846
// stylelint-disable-next-line selector-no-vendor-prefix
847847
.mdc-text-field__input:-ms-input-placeholder {
848-
color: $color !important;
848+
@include mdc-theme-prop(color, $color, $important: true);
849849
}
850850
}
851851

test/screenshot/golden.json

Lines changed: 4 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-1808,19 +1808,11 @@
18081808
}
18091809
},
18101810
"spec/mdc-textfield/mixins/disabled-2.html": {
1811-
"public_url": "https://storage.googleapis.com/mdc-web-screenshot-tests/allanchen/2019/11/06/23_03_42_080/spec/mdc-textfield/mixins/disabled-2.html?utm_source=golden_json",
1811+
"public_url": "https://storage.googleapis.com/mdc-web-screenshot-tests/lizmitchell/2019/12/18/21_25_01_625/spec/mdc-textfield/mixins/disabled-2.html?utm_source=golden_json",
18121812
"screenshots": {
1813-
"desktop_windows_chrome@77": "https://storage.googleapis.com/mdc-web-screenshot-tests/allanchen/2019/11/06/23_03_42_080/spec/mdc-textfield/mixins/disabled-2.html.windows_chrome_77.png",
1814-
"desktop_windows_firefox@69": "https://storage.googleapis.com/mdc-web-screenshot-tests/allanchen/2019/11/06/23_03_42_080/spec/mdc-textfield/mixins/disabled-2.html.windows_firefox_69.png",
1815-
"desktop_windows_ie@11": "https://storage.googleapis.com/mdc-web-screenshot-tests/allanchen/2019/11/06/23_03_42_080/spec/mdc-textfield/mixins/disabled-2.html.windows_ie_11.png"
1816-
}
1817-
},
1818-
"spec/mdc-textfield/mixins/disabled-3.html": {
1819-
"public_url": "https://storage.googleapis.com/mdc-web-screenshot-tests/travis/2019/12/18/18_58_50_809/spec/mdc-textfield/mixins/disabled-3.html?utm_source=golden_json",
1820-
"screenshots": {
1821-
"desktop_windows_chrome@77": "https://storage.googleapis.com/mdc-web-screenshot-tests/travis/2019/12/18/18_58_50_809/spec/mdc-textfield/mixins/disabled-3.html.windows_chrome_77.png",
1822-
"desktop_windows_firefox@69": "https://storage.googleapis.com/mdc-web-screenshot-tests/travis/2019/12/18/18_58_50_809/spec/mdc-textfield/mixins/disabled-3.html.windows_firefox_69.png",
1823-
"desktop_windows_ie@11": "https://storage.googleapis.com/mdc-web-screenshot-tests/travis/2019/12/18/18_58_50_809/spec/mdc-textfield/mixins/disabled-3.html.windows_ie_11.png"
1813+
"desktop_windows_chrome@77": "https://storage.googleapis.com/mdc-web-screenshot-tests/lizmitchell/2019/12/18/21_25_01_625/spec/mdc-textfield/mixins/disabled-2.html.windows_chrome_77.png",
1814+
"desktop_windows_firefox@69": "https://storage.googleapis.com/mdc-web-screenshot-tests/lizmitchell/2019/12/18/21_25_01_625/spec/mdc-textfield/mixins/disabled-2.html.windows_firefox_69.png",
1815+
"desktop_windows_ie@11": "https://storage.googleapis.com/mdc-web-screenshot-tests/lizmitchell/2019/12/18/21_25_01_625/spec/mdc-textfield/mixins/disabled-2.html.windows_ie_11.png"
18241816
}
18251817
},
18261818
"spec/mdc-textfield/mixins/outline-shape-radius.html": {

test/screenshot/spec/mdc-textfield/mixins/disabled-2.html

Lines changed: 25 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-185,6 +185,31 @@
185185

186186
</div>
187187

188+
<div class="test-layout">
189+
190+
<div class="test-cell test-cell--light test-cell--textfield-small">
191+
<div class="mdc-text-field mdc-text-field--no-label mdc-text-field--disabled custom-disabled-colors-text-field--placeholder-color">
192+
<!-- htmllint-disable -->
193+
<input type="text" class="mdc-text-field__input test-text-field__input" aria-label="Label" disabled placeholder="Placeholder text">
194+
<!-- htmllint-enable -->
195+
<div class="mdc-line-ripple"></div>
196+
</div>
197+
</div>
198+
199+
<div class="test-cell test-cell--light test-cell--textfield-small">
200+
<div class="mdc-text-field mdc-text-field--outlined mdc-text-field--no-label mdc-text-field--disabled custom-disabled-colors-text-field--placeholder-color">
201+
<!-- htmllint-disable -->
202+
<input type="text" class="mdc-text-field__input test-text-field__input" aria-label="Label" disabled placeholder="Placeholder text">
203+
<!-- htmllint-enable -->
204+
<div class="mdc-notched-outline">
205+
<div class="mdc-notched-outline__leading"></div>
206+
<div class="mdc-notched-outline__trailing"></div>
207+
</div>
208+
</div>
209+
</div>
210+
211+
</div>
212+
188213
<div class="test-layout">
189214

190215
<div class="test-cell test-cell--light test-cell--textarea">

test/screenshot/spec/mdc-textfield/mixins/disabled-3.html

Lines changed: 0 additions & 79 deletions
This file was deleted.

0 commit comments

Comments
 (0)